BENJAMIN BRAINARD, 93, EXECUTIVE OF CLEVELAND TRUST

There will probably be plenty of mums today at Benjamin H. Brainard's funeral.
But don't expect them to be quite as pretty as the ones he and his wife, Anna Marie, used to grow.
The Brainards won many trophies from the national, state and local mum associations in the late 1960s and early 1970s. They later helped to judge the associations' contests.
Their hobby bloomed after Mr. Brainard retired from Cleveland Trust Co., his employer for 48 years. He was vice president of real estate loans.
Mr. Brainard died Friday at East Park Care Center, Brook Park, of heart failure. He was 93.
Mr. Brainard's ancestors came to Greater Cleveland nearly 200 years ago. They gave their name to Brainard Rd. on the East Side and much of their land to the public. The Cleveland Metroparks Zoo occupies some of the Brainards' parcels.
Mr. Brainard was born in Brooklyn and graduated from Lincoln High School in 1917. He spent a year at ?hio State University, then joined the Marines during World War I.
"He landed in France the day before the war ended," said his stepson, James A. Gibbs.
While working at the bank, he got a degree at night from John Marshall Law School.
Mr. Brainard is survived by his wife of 64 years, the former Anna Marie Nagy, of Brook Park; a son, John H. of Parker, Colo.; his stepson, of Mentor; a sister, Lorena Gumm of Phoenix; five grandchildren; and seven great-grandchildren.

MILITARY:
Name: Benjamin Horace Brainard
Serial Number: No Serial Number
Race: W
Residence: Cleveland, O.
Enlistment Division: United States Marine Corps
Enlistment Location: Cleveland, O.
Enlistment Date: 14 Apr 1918
Birth Place: Cleveland, O.
Birth Date / Age: 13 Jan 1899
Assigns Comment: Parris Island Summary Court; Washington DC 5 June 1918; Overseas Depot Quantico Va 15 Oct 1918; Co B Machine Gun Battalion 5 Brigade France 10 Nov 1918; Hampton Roads Va 8 Aug 1919. American Expeditionary Forces 5 Nov 1918 to 30 July 1919. Discharge 13 Aug 1919. Character excellent File no 111840.
